An American actor specialized in voice work, contributed to numerous animated television series and films. Provided voices for characters such as Bugs Bunny and Daffy Duck in various Looney Tunes productions. Also voiced characters in shows like 'Duck Dodgers' and 'The Sylvester & Tweety Mysteries'. Alaskey was recognized for his ability to mimic the iconic voices created by previous voice actors, particularly Mel Blanc. In addition to voice acting, he appeared in live-action roles on television.

Continue ReadingAgner Krarup Erlang
Contributed to the field of probability theory and queuing theory, establishing foundations for telecommunications and traffic engineering. Developed mathematical tools to analyze traffic flow and system congestion. Formulated Erlang's formula, which became a crucial element in telecommunications for determining the number of lines needed for a given number of calls. Worked at the Telephone Company in Copenhagen, providing insights that greatly improved telephone service efficiency.
